Driving the Toyota Corolla Hybrid: Performance and Efficiency
Alright, let's get into the nitty-gritty of the Toyota Corolla Hybrid's performance and efficiency. This is where the car truly shines and wins over a lot of drivers. The heart of the Corolla Hybrid is its hybrid powertrain, which typically pairs a gasoline engine with an electric motor and a battery pack. The exact specifications can vary slightly depending on the model year and trim, but the overall principle remains the same: to deliver exceptional fuel economy while providing a smooth and responsive driving experience. One of the most significant advantages of the Corolla Hybrid is its outstanding gas mileage. In real-world driving conditions, you can expect to achieve impressive fuel efficiency, often surpassing 50 miles per gallon. This translates to fewer trips to the gas station, saving you money and reducing your carbon footprint. Compared to its gasoline-powered counterpart, the Corolla Hybrid offers a significant advantage in terms of fuel costs. This is a huge selling point, especially with fluctuating gas prices. The electric motor provides instant torque, which means you get brisk acceleration off the line. This makes city driving a breeze, allowing you to easily merge into traffic and navigate tight spots. The combination of the gasoline engine and electric motor also contributes to a quiet and refined driving experience. The car seamlessly transitions between electric and gasoline power, so you'll barely notice the switch. This contributes to a relaxing and comfortable ride, especially on longer journeys. Another aspect to consider is the regenerative braking system. When you slow down or apply the brakes, the system captures energy and stores it in the battery pack. This recovered energy is then used to power the electric motor, further improving fuel efficiency. It’s like getting a little extra mileage for free! Moreover, the Corolla Hybrid typically comes with different driving modes, such as normal, eco, and sport. Eco mode optimizes the car's performance for maximum fuel efficiency, while sport mode enhances throttle response for a more engaging driving experience. Normal mode offers a balanced approach, suitable for everyday driving. The car's handling is also worth mentioning. The Corolla Hybrid is known for its composed and predictable handling. The low center of gravity, due to the battery pack placement, contributes to a stable and confident feel on the road. This makes it enjoyable to drive, both in city traffic and on the open highway. Toyota Corolla Hybrid: Reviews and Expert Opinions
Let's dive into what the experts are saying about the Toyota Corolla Hybrid. Understanding expert opinions provides valuable insights into the car's strengths and weaknesses, helping you make an informed decision. Automotive journalists and reviewers from reputable US publications have generally praised the Corolla Hybrid for its exceptional fuel efficiency and practicality. They often highlight its ability to deliver impressive gas mileage in real-world driving conditions, making it a top contender in the hybrid segment. Critics often laud its reliability and the overall quality, which is synonymous with the Toyota brand. Reviews often mention the smooth and quiet driving experience, thanks to the seamless transition between the gasoline engine and electric motor. The car's comfortable ride and user-friendly features are also common points of praise. Many reviewers appreciate the Corolla Hybrid's value proposition, noting that it offers a compelling combination of features, efficiency, and reliability at an affordable price point. This makes it an attractive option for budget-conscious buyers and those seeking a practical and dependable vehicle. However, it's not all sunshine and roses. Some reviewers point out that the Corolla Hybrid's acceleration may not be as brisk as some of its competitors. While the instant torque from the electric motor provides decent off-the-line acceleration, it may not feel as sporty as some other hybrids in its class. But let's be real, this car is not meant to be a sports car! The focus is on efficiency and practicality. Also, some reviews may mention that the interior design, while functional, might not be as visually striking as some competitors. However, most agree that the interior is well-built and comfortable, with intuitive controls and plenty of space for passengers and cargo. Furthermore, expert opinions often delve into the technology and features available in the Corolla Hybrid. Reviewers typically discuss the infotainment system, driver-assistance features, and safety ratings. The Corolla Hybrid generally receives high marks for its safety features, including standard Toyota Safety Sense, which includes a suite of advanced driver-assistance systems. These features help to prevent accidents and keep you safe on the road. The US news and reviews often highlight the Corolla Hybrid's competitive position in the market. Reviewers compare it to other hybrid vehicles in its class, such as the Honda Civic Hybrid, Hyundai Elantra Hybrid, and Kia Niro. The Corolla Hybrid is often praised for its competitive pricing, fuel efficiency, and overall value. Consumers also play a huge role in the review process.
